What Is This Tool?

This online converter allows users to transform absorbed radiation dose measurements from centigray (cGy) to megagray (MGy). It supports professionals working in medical physics, radiotherapy, nuclear medicine, and radiation-damage research by facilitating conversions between clinical dose levels and extremely large absorbed doses.

Examples

  • 100 cGy converts to 1e-6 MGy by multiplying 100 × 1e-8.
  • 200 cGy converts to 2e-6 MGy applying the conversion factor 1e-8.

Common Use Cases

  • Documenting radiation doses in external beam radiotherapy and nuclear medicine.
  • Calibrating therapeutic radiation beams and verifying dosimeter readings in medical physics.
  • Describing extremely high absorbed doses in radiation-damage studies of materials and structures.
  • Specifying cumulative or peak doses in radiation-hardness testing of electronic devices.
  • Estimating dose levels in catastrophic or high-intensity radiation scenarios.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does 1 centigray represent?
1 centigray (cGy) equals one hundredth of a gray (0.01 Gy), which quantifies the energy absorbed by matter from ionizing radiation per kilogram.

Why use megagray units?
Megagray (MGy) expresses extremely large absorbed radiation doses, useful for studies involving severe radiation damage or high-intensity scenarios.

How do I convert centigray to megagray?
Multiply the value in centigray by 1e-8 to get the equivalent dose in megagray.

Key Terminology

Centigray (cGy)
A unit of absorbed ionizing radiation dose equal to one hundredth of a gray; used mainly in medical dose documentation.
Megagray (MGy)
An SI-derived unit representing one million grays, used for expressing very large absorbed radiation doses.
Gray (Gy)
The base SI unit of absorbed radiation dose, defined as one joule of radiation energy absorbed per kilogram of matter.
